CONTRIBUCIONES A LA HISTORIA NATURAL DE Rhinella jimi Y Rhinella diptycha (ANURA, BUFONIDAE): REGISTROS DE COMPORTAMIENTO Y UNA ANOMALÍA OCULAR

Se reportan nuevas evidencias de comportamiento para los sapos sudamericanos Rhinella jimi y R. diptycha. Estos registros provienen de años de observaciones personales de poblaciones de R. jimi en el municipio de Ibicuí, estado de Bahía, Brasil y de datos de ciencia ciudadana depositados en la plataforma iNaturalist. Además, se describe una anomalía ocular en R. jimi. Los comportamientos registrados (posturas defensivas, capacidad de trepar y comportamiento agregativo), reflejan la complejidad y la plasticidad de las estrategias conductuales en los sapos del género Rhinella.
